A consumer watchdog group suspects that a yogurt that is advertised to be 98% fat free has in fact a higher mean fat content. The group will take action against the company if it can substantiate its suspicion with factual data. To do so, the consumer group takes a sample of 25 yogurt cups (each containing 170 grams) and measures the fat contents. The sample mean fat content for 25 sample cups is 3.6 grams and the sample standard deviation is 0.8 grams. Suppose that the mean fat content for 25 sample cups was 3.6 grams. Also that σ=0.5 grams. Requried:
a. Do α= 0.01 level test of the hypotheses. Use p- value and the critical value approach.
b. Is there enough statistical evidence to support the consumer group’s suspicion?
